Output db8bbd4d0cfa68c2db0784e6e46a981d657ff6ec30d24e0577cb8228bd3f9ea8: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5390f47dc88fd070c07c97cce23d905d3af4725 OP_EQUAL
address
3Nb323qTQTdarHE8AKEri3sqAwRtvhhQ6C
transaction
db8bbd4d0cfa68c2db0784e6e46a981d657ff6ec30d24e0577cb8228bd3f9ea8
confirmations
16644
spent
true